The cheapest way to get from Madeley to Market Drayton is to drive which costs £2 - £4 and takes 14 min.
The fastest way to get from Madeley to Market Drayton is to taxi which takes 14 min and costs £21 - £26.
No, there is no direct bus from Madeley to Market Drayton. However, there are services departing from Offley Arms PH and arriving at Stand D via Sandy Lane.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 55 min.
The distance between Madeley and Market Drayton is 11 miles. The road distance is 10.2 miles.
